Muscari commutatum, Guss. Lvs. 5-6. 5-6 in. long, l ½ -2 lines wide: fls. odorless, dark blue; segms. very short, not recurved. Sicily.—Krelage advertises vars. atrocaeruleum comosum, plumosum, plumbsum monstrosum, and plumosum violaceum. It is apparent that he regards M. comosum and its forms as varieties of M. commutatum.
